Output 63867bbe3acda37125ffae62547ec77c5e99b042ad516e9d3e63d173c1f0028b:44

value
47112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dd25e6dea29362dfb3fe4a101ad56d0d0bc7c07 OP_EQUAL
address
34QhXnssTXamkoMYRwCfi6vLCkJC1VxgsL
transaction
63867bbe3acda37125ffae62547ec77c5e99b042ad516e9d3e63d173c1f0028b
confirmations
203342
spent
true